从零开始,手把手教你搭建MySQL网站环境
随着互联网的快速发展,MySQL作为一种开源的关系型数据库管理系统,因其稳定、高效、易用等特点,被广泛应用于各种网站和应用程序中,本文将手把手教你如何搭建一个MySQL网站环境,让你轻松入门。
准备工作
在开始搭建MySQL网站环境之前,我们需要准备以下几样东西:
1、操作系统:Windows、Linux或macOS均可,建议使用Linux系统,因为MySQL在Linux系统上的性能更为出色。
2、MySQL安装包:根据你的操作系统,下载对应的MySQL安装包。
3、网络环境:确保你的电脑可以连接到互联网,以便下载安装包。
MySQL安装
以下以Linux系统为例,介绍MySQL的安装方法。
1、解压安装包
将下载的MySQL安装包解压到指定目录,例如/usr/local:
tar -zxvf mysql-5.7.26-linux-glibc2.12-x86_64.tar.gz -C /usr/local
2、创建MySQL用户和组
创建一个专门用于MySQL的用户和组:
groupadd mysql useradd -r -g mysql mysql
3、设置MySQL权限
将MySQL安装目录的所有权赋予刚刚创建的mysql用户和组:
chown -R mysql:mysql /usr/local/mysql
4、初始化MySQL
进入MySQL安装目录,执行以下命令初始化MySQL:
cd /usr/local/mysql bin/mysqld --initialize --user=mysql
5、配置MySQL
编辑/etc/my.cnf文件,添加以下内容:
[mysqld] basedir=/usr/local/mysql datadir=/usr/local/mysql/data socket=/usr/local/mysql/mysql.sock user=mysql
6、安装MySQL服务
将MySQL安装目录下的support-files文件夹中的mysql.server脚本复制到/etc/init.d/目录下,并赋予执行权限:
cp support-files/mysql.server /etc/init.d/mysqld chmod +x /etc/init.d/mysqld
7、启动MySQL服务
执行以下命令启动MySQL服务:
service mysqld start
8、设置开机自启
将MySQL服务设置为开机自启:
chkconfig mysqld on
9、设置root密码
进入MySQL命令行,设置root密码:
mysql -u root
执行以下命令:
SET PASSWORD FOR 'root'@'localhost' = PASSWORD('your_password');
FLUSH PRIVILEGES;测试MySQL
1、连接MySQL
使用以下命令连接到MySQL:
mysql -u root -p
输入刚刚设置的密码,成功连接到MySQL。
2、创建数据库
在MySQL命令行中,创建一个名为testdb的数据库:

CREATE DATABASE testdb;
3、创建表
在testdb数据库中创建一个名为users的表:
USE testdb; CREATE TABLE users ( id INT AUTO_INCREMENT PRIMARY KEY, username VARCHAR(50) NOT NULL, password VARCHAR(50) NOT NULL );
4、插入数据
向users表中插入一条数据:
INSERT INTO users (username, password) VALUES ('admin', '123456');5、查询数据
查询users表中的数据:
SELECT * FROM users;
至此,你已经成功搭建了一个MySQL网站环境,并进行了基本的测试,你可以根据实际需求,继续优化和配置MySQL,以满足你的网站需求。
相关文章
